JIANGSU CHANGJIANG ELECTRONICS TECHNOLOGY CO., LTD
WBFBP-03B Plastic-Encapsulate Transistors
2SC2715M
TRANSISTOR
DESCRIPTION
NPN
Epitaxial planar Silicon Transistor

FEATURES
High power gain: G
pe
=27dB(f=10.7MHz)
Recommended for FM IF,OSC Stage and AM CONV.IF Stage

APPLICATION
High Frequency amplifier
For portable equipment:(i.e. Mobile phone,MP3, MD,CD-ROM,
DVD-ROM, Note book PC, etc.)

MARKING: RR,RO,RY
